Block

#18,436,392
Block Number
18,436,392 @ 05/05/2024, 06:49:10
Status
Finalized
ID
0x011951287ac3dae9192111b366f48af9da9dc9ce3f4dd0322a79f18636e8b9c4
Transactions
Gas Used
167815/40000000 (0.42% Used)
Total Score
1,797,022,203 (+96)
Rewards
0.50 VTHO